A 15-minute touch rugby final will take place on the course half an hour before the first race and there will also be a 100m student dash up the straight after the last.
The theme is Moulin Rouge which, according to marketing manager Jenna Adams, means that the female students will dress up as if they were in the Folies Bergere!
The Rag day meeting was reintroduced last season, after a 12-year gap, and attracted a big crowd. There will also be a fashion show, a best-dressed competition and live musical entertainment from the likes of Al Bairre, Hey Fever and others.
Punters are expected to latch on to Garden Feature in the Drakenstein Stud Maiden. The Adam Marcus-trained filly, despite starting at 33-1, finished like a train three weeks ago and was only beaten a short head. Richard Fourie takes over from the sidelined Aldo Domeyer.
